Флип флоп верига Master-Slave и нейната работа

Опитайте Нашия Инструмент За Премахване На Проблемите





The комбинационни вериги не използвайте никакъв вид памет. Следователно по-ранната позиция на входа не включва никакъв резултат за настоящата ситуация на веригата. Въпреки че последователната верига включва памет, следователно изходът зависи от входа, което означава, че изходът може да се промени въз основа на входа. Работата на тези вериги може да се извърши чрез използване на предишни входни вериги, CLK, памет и изход. Тази статия разглежда общ преглед на тригера master-slave. Но преди да научите за тази джапанка, трябва да знаете за основите на джапанки като SR flip flop и JK flip flop.

Какво е Master-Slave Flip Flop?

По принцип този тип джапанки могат да бъдат проектирани с два JK FF чрез последователно свързване. Един от тези FF, един FF работи като главен, както и други FF работи като slave. Свързването на тези FF може да бъде направено по този начин, главният FF изход може да бъде свързан към входовете на slave FF. Тук изходите на slave FF могат да бъдат свързани към входовете на главния FF.




В този тип FF, инвертор се използва също като допълнение към два FF. Инверторната връзка може да бъде направена по такъв начин, че където инвертираният CLK импулс може да бъде свързан към slave FF. С други думи, ако CLK импулсът е 0 за главен FF, тогава CLK импулсът ще бъде 1 за slave FF. По същия начин, когато CLK импулсът е 1 за главен FF, тогава CLK импулсът ще бъде 0 за slave FF.

master-slave-flip-flop-circuit

master-slave-flip-flop-circuit



Master-Slave FF работи

Винаги, когато CLK импулсът достигне висок, което означава 1, тогава подчиненият може да бъде разделен, входовете като J & K могат да променят състоянието на системата.

Подчиненият FF може да бъде отделен, докато CLK импулсът се понижи, което означава до 0. Винаги, когато CLK импулсът се върне в ниско състояние, тогава данните могат да се предадат от главния FF към подчинения FF и накрая, o / p може да се получи.

Отначало главният FF ще се задейства на положително ниво, докато подчиненият FF ще се задейства на отрицателно ниво. Поради тази причина главният FF реагира първи.


Ако J = 0 & K = 1, тогава изходът на главния FF ‘Q’ отива към входа K на подчинения FF & CLK принуждава подчинения FF към RST (нулиране), следователно подчиненият FF копира главния FF.

Ако J = 1 & K = 0, тогава главният FF ‘Q’ отива към входа J на ​​подчинения FF и отрицателният преход на CLK задава подчинения FF и копира главния.

Ако J = 1 и K = 1, тогава той превключва върху положителния преход на CLK и следователно подчиненият превключва върху отрицателния преход на CLK.

Ако и двете J & K са 0, тогава FF може да бъде обездвижен и Q остава неподвижен.

Диаграма на времето

  • Когато и двата CLK импулса & o / p на мастер са високи, тогава той остава висок до CLK е ниска поради съхранението на състоянието.
  • В момента o / p на капитана се превръща в ниско, тъй като CLK импулсът отново се превръща във висок и остава нисък, докато CLK отново се превръща във висок.
  • Следователно превключването се извършва за CLK цикъл.
диаграма на времето-на-главен-роб-FF

диаграма на времето-на-главен-роб-FF

  • Винаги, когато CLK импулсът е 1, мастерът се настройва, но не и подчинен, следователно подчиненият o / p остава „0“, докато CLK остава 1.
  • Когато CLK е нисък, тогава подчиненият се превръща в работен и остава „1“, докато CLK отново се превърне в „0“.
  • Превключването се извършва през цялата процедура, докато o / p се променя един път в рамките на един цикъл.
  • Това прави тази джапанка като синхронен апарат, защото предава само данни с синхронизиране на сигнала CLK.

По този начин всичко е свързано с Master-Slave Флип флоп . От горната информация, накрая, можем да заключим, че този FF може да бъде изграден с два FF, а именно master и slave. Когато един FF действа като главната верига, той се активира над предния ръб на CLK импулса. По същия начин, когато друг FF действа като подчинена верига, тогава той се активира над падащия ръб на CLK импулса.